Best Compost for Vegetables in the UK (What Actually Works)

Best compost for vegetables UK, bags of peat-free compost with young vegetable plants

The best compost for vegetables in most UK gardens is a good peat-free multi-purpose for sowing and general use, backed up by a richer vegetable or container compost for hungry crops in pots and grow bags.
